Maëlle Ricker is the first Canadian woman to win Olympic gold on home soil. It's probably because Lindsey Jacobellis (USA) didn't quality for the final, but I'm fine with that. Jacobellis was the athlete in 2006 that showed off by doing an extra trick and ended up falling (allowing a different athlete to win gold). Ricker suffered from a concussion after falling at those same Olympics. We had Dominique Maltais win bronze during that event. This time around, Maltais fell too many times and didn't make it to the final, but Ricker did. If only these people all made it to the finals at the same time ;)
(Bilodeau was the first man and person to win gold in Canada for Canada the other day in moguls)
